  • Name: KR-62436
  • Chemical Name: KR-60436 FREE BASE
  • CAS Number: 761414-79-3
  • Molecular Formula: C14H15N7O
  • Molecular Weight: 297.315
  • Create Date: 2020-01-11 23:34:56
  • Modify Date: 2024-01-01 19:16:01
  • KR-62436 (KR62436) is a potent, selective DPP4 inhibitor with IC50 of 0.78, 0.49, 0.14 uM for rat plasma, porcine kidney, human DPP4 (Caco-2), respectively; completely inhibits DPP-IV-mediated degradation of GLP-1 in vitro at 10 uM, exhibits selectivity against several proteases including proline-specific protease; promotes primary tumor growth and lung metastasis in a 4T1 tumor allograft mouse model, also shows anti-hyperglycemic activity in vivo.
